Dorion didn’t just keep his word, he possibly homered. The Senators have acquired left wing Alex DeBrincat from the Chicago Blackhawks.
“We’re adding a very consistent scorer and a player whose age fits very well within our core,” said Dorion. Alex is a competitor. I’ve been saying this for a while now, but I wanted to get a forward who could play in one of our top two lines. He is definitely a top 6 with our team. »

« Talks with the Blackhawks accelerated on Wednesday night when I found myself at the same restaurant as Kyle Davidson, » he continued. Kyle came to introduce himself to my family and we went outside to chat. I had made him different proposals. »
Le Gibbys, a restaurant in Old Montreal, will have served as the territory for the negotiations.
The Hawks replenished their bank of picks by earning the seventh (first-round), 39th (second-round) and a third-round selection in 2024.
Last summer, Chicago sacrificed their 2022 first-round pick in order to lure Seth Jones to the Windy City.

In DeBrincat, the Sens acquired one of the NHL’s top scorers. The 24-year-old, 5-foot-7, 165-pound winger has scored 41 goals and 78 points in 82 games.
In five years in Illinois, DeBrincat already has a season of 30 goals and two others of 40 to his name.
Offensively, the Senators will have great ammunition with Brady Tkachuk, Josh Norris, Tim Stützle, Drake Batherson and now DeBrincat.
On the blue line, Thomas Chabot will remain the driving force behind the team.
DeBrincat will have a salary footprint of $6.4 million on the salary cap in 2022-23.
Dorion and the Sens will have to renegotiate with their winger at the end of the next season. He could become a restricted free agent.
